Nodularia spp. (Cyanobacteria) incorporate leucine but not thymidine: Importance for bacterial-production measurements

Abstract

Six strains of Nodularia spp., both toxic and non-toxic, were tested for their ability to incorporate leucine and thymidine. All axenic cyanobacterial strains studied showed high leucine incorporation (1.4 to 12 pmol μg chl a-1 h-1 at a concentration of 212 nM leucine), whereas thymidine was either taken up at a very low rate or not at all (0 to 0.2 pmol μg chl a-1 h-1 at a concentration of 121 nM thymidine). We therefore recommend using the thymidine incorporation method instead of that of leucine for measuring heterotrophic bacterial production during cyanobacterial blooms.
